One man is recovering after being shot in the leg at an RV Park near Quincy by two suspects who are on the run.

Grant County Sheriffs Deputies are investigating the incident which happened Thursday night off the 1000 block of SR 283 N., around 9:40 p.m. Deputies say Porfirio Armenta was shot in the leg, when two attackers approached him outside his trailer near the road and started shooting.

Sharon Palmerton with the Grant County Sheriffs Department says the 23-year-old victim was transferred from a local hospital to one in Seattle with non-life threatening injuries.

"The victim, Armenta, reported that he did not know the suspects, however Grant County Sheriff's deputies believe the incident may be related to an assault reported from the same RV park earlier that evening," says Palmerton.

Deputies say two firearms, one rifle and one handgun, were later recovered at the scene. The men are only described as Hispanic but deputies are working to get more information and any witnesses are asked to call police.
